|
Schedule of Basic and Diluted Earnings per Share (Details) - USD ($)
|3 Months Ended
|
Mar. 31, 2022
|
Mar. 31, 2021
|Accounting Policies [Abstract]
|Basic EPS, Income available to common stockholders
|$ 790,407
|Basic EPS, Weighted average common shares, basic
|483,714
|478,305
|Basic earnings per share
|$ (5.29)
|$ 1.65
|Diluted EPS, Effect of warrants convertible into common stock
|Diluted EPS, Weighted average common shares, diluted
|20,012,083
|Diluted earnings per share
|Diluted EPS, Potential shares purchasable using proceeds of warrants
|Diluted EPS, Weighted average common shares, Potential shares
|(3,925,915)
|Potential shares, Diluted earnings per share
|Diluted EPS, Effect of convertible debt
|Diluted EPS, Weighted average common shares, Effect of convertible debt
|30,422
|Effect of convertible debt, Diluted earnings per share
|Diluted EPS, Income available to common stockholders
|$ 790,407
|Diluted EPS, Weighted average common shares, Available to stockholders
|16,594,895
|Available to stockholders, Diluted earnings per share
|$ 0.05
|X
- Definition
+ References
Effect of convertible debt.
+ Details
No definition available.
|X
- Definition
+ References
Effect of convertible debt per shares.
+ Details
No definition available.
|X
- Definition
+ References
Effect of convertible debt shares.
+ Details
No definition available.
|X
- Definition
+ References
Effect of warrants convertible into common stock.
+ Details
No definition available.
|X
- Definition
+ References
Income available to common stockholders.
+ Details
No definition available.
|X
- Definition
+ References
Income available to common stock holders per share.
+ Details
No definition available.
|X
- Definition
+ References
Income available to common stock holders shares.
+ Details
No definition available.
|X
- Definition
+ References
Potential per shares purchasable using proceeds of warrants.
+ Details
No definition available.
|X
- Definition
+ References
Potential shares purchasable using proceeds of warrant.
+ Details
No definition available.
|X
- Definition
+ References
Potential shares purchasable using proceeds of warrants.
+ Details
No definition available.
|X
- Definition
+ References
Warrant earnings per share diluted.
+ Details
No definition available.
|X
- Definition
+ References
Weighted average number of diluted shares outstanding warrants.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The amount of net income (loss) for the period per each share of common stock or unit outstanding during the reporting period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Amount, after deduction of tax, noncontrolling interests, dividends on preferred stock and participating securities; of income (loss) available to common shareholders.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ef
|X
- Definition
+ References
Number of [basic] shares or units, after adjustment for contingently issuable shares or units and other shares or units not deemed outstanding, determined by relating the portion of time within a reporting period that common shares or units have been outstanding to the total time in that period.
+ Details
Reference 1: http://www.xbrl.org/2003/role/disclosureRef